    It's pretty boarderline. While Gryba does make contact with Eller's front right shoulder area after he contacts Eller's head, I am not sure if it is enough to be considered a full body contact type of hit. So I think the principal point of contact is the head.

    I don't see a lot of evidence that he targeted the head though either, definitely not intentionally but a case for recklessly could be made I guess. The positioning of Eller's head doesn't change significantly before contact and he takes advantage of a vulnerable player but I don't see any evidence of him picking it or rising up to hit him like you see in some cases (plus Gryba is pretty dang tall).

    Should be interesting to see what conclusion the DoPS comes to.
